Zimbabwe: Student Gets Bail in 'Baba Jukwa' Saga

The High Court has granted bail to University of Zimbabwe student Romeo Musemburi who is facing charges of attempting to commit an act of insurgency, banditry, sabotage and terrorism following his alleged communication with Baba Jukwa.
